Zamballarana are a group of young enthusiasts from Pigna, an idyllic little town in the mountains of Western Corsica, the wild and mysterious “Island of Beauty”. Founded in 1997 by Jérome Casalonga, the band gives the traditional island sounds a global touch, mixing them with other contemporary and mediterranean musical forms. The blend of archaic male polyphony with elements of jazz, oriental and latin music as well as the innovative way of playing traditional Corsican instruments such as the 16-string Cetrea, the drum Colombu and the flute Pivana result in a hot and danceable mix of styles which raises the unique Corsican musical tradition to global standards. The humorous lyrics by Jérome Casalonga, François Mattei and Ghiacumu Thiers tell stories about life as it is – in the form of sentimental love ballads as well as sharp satires on modern society.
Line Up
Laurent Barbolosi – vocals, violin, trumpet, tres, banjo / Jérôme Casalonga – composition, lyrics, vocals, soprano sax, cueca, darbuka / Eric Ferrari – bass
Anton’ Giulio Galeandro – accordion / Vincent Geraldi – drums, balafon
Jaques Nobili – composition, arrangements, trombone
